在初学 Vue.js 的过程中,掌握一套高效、易用的项目管理工具不仅能帮助你理清开发流程,还能显著提升学习效率和代码规范性。那么,初学 Vue 最好的项目管理软件有哪些?本文将为你系统梳理当前最适合新手入门的几款项目管理工具,并结合实际应用场景给出详细使用建议。
为什么初学者需要项目管理软件?
对于刚接触 Vue 的开发者来说,项目结构混乱、依赖管理困难、版本控制不清晰等问题非常常见。如果没有合适的项目管理工具,很容易陷入“写完就忘”的困境。项目管理软件可以帮助你:
- 统一项目结构,避免重复造轮子
- 自动配置开发环境(如热更新、ESLint、Prettier)
- 管理依赖包和版本兼容问题
- 快速搭建原型,加速学习进度
- 为未来团队协作打下基础
1. Vue CLI:官方推荐的标准起点
Vue CLI 是由 Vue 官方维护的命令行工具,是初学者最推荐的第一选择。它提供了完整的脚手架功能,支持多种模板(如 webpack、Vite)、插件系统以及可视化界面(vue ui),非常适合从零开始构建项目。
优点:
- 官方权威,文档完善,社区活跃
- 内置 Babel、ESLint、TypeScript 支持
- 可轻松集成 Vuex、Vue Router 等生态组件
- 支持自定义配置,适合进阶用户
适用场景:适合希望系统化学习 Vue 基础知识的新手,尤其适合配合教程或课程进行实战练习。
2. Vite + Vue:现代开发首选,极速启动
随着前端工程化的发展,Vite 因其超快的冷启动速度和原生 ES 模块支持成为新一代热门工具。搭配 Vue 使用时,能极大缩短开发等待时间,特别适合初学者体验“即时反馈”的乐趣。
优点:
- 启动速度比 Webpack 快 10-100 倍(尤其是大型项目)
- 开箱即用,无需复杂配置即可运行 Vue 项目
- 与 Vue 3 完美融合,支持 Composition API
- 轻量级,适合移动端调试和本地测试
适用场景:适合对性能敏感的学习者,或者计划长期从事现代前端开发的初学者。
3. Create Vue App(基于 Vite):简化版入门神器
这是 Vue 官方推出的简化版创建工具,本质上是 Vite 的封装版本,专为初学者设计,无需理解底层配置即可快速上手。只需一行命令即可生成一个完整的 Vue 项目。
优点:
- 极致简洁,适合纯新手
- 自动包含常用插件(如路由、状态管理)
- 一键部署到 GitHub Pages 或 Netlify
- 错误提示友好,易于排查问题
适用场景:适合完全没有前端经验但想快速做出第一个 Vue 页面的用户,比如学生、转行者或兴趣爱好者。
4. VS Code + 插件组合:编辑器即项目管理中枢
虽然不是传统意义上的“项目管理软件”,但 VS Code 配合 Vue 插件(如 Vetur、Vue Language Features)已成为事实上的标准开发环境。它能帮你实现语法高亮、智能补全、调试断点等功能,相当于把项目管理嵌入到了日常编码中。
优点:
- 免费开源,跨平台支持(Windows/macOS/Linux)
- 插件生态丰富,可扩展性强
- 内置终端、Git 集成、远程开发能力
- 适合边学边练,即时修改即时预览
适用场景:适合已经熟悉基本命令行操作,追求高效编码体验的初学者。
5. Git + GitHub:项目版本控制的基础能力
无论使用哪种构建工具,学会用 Git 管理项目版本都是必修课。GitHub 不仅是托管平台,更是学习资源库——你可以查看优秀项目的源码,参与开源贡献,甚至建立自己的作品集。
优点:
- 培养良好的代码习惯,防止误删/覆盖
- 便于回溯修改历史,利于团队协作
- 可作为个人简历亮点,展示项目成果
- 与 CI/CD 流程结合,为后续职业发展铺路
适用场景:所有初学者都应尽早掌握 Git 和 GitHub 的基础操作,哪怕只是提交几个简单的 README 文件。
如何选择最适合你的工具?
根据学习目标和设备条件,可以这样匹配:
| 学习目标 | 推荐工具组合 |
|---|---|
| 快速入门 + 实战演练 | Create Vue App + VS Code + Git |
| 深入理解原理 + 自定义配置 | Vue CLI + VS Code + Git |
| 追求极致性能 + 接触前沿技术 | Vite + VS Code + GitHub |
总结:打造属于你的 Vue 开发工作流
初学 Vue 最好的项目管理软件并不是单一的某一款工具,而是根据你的学习节奏、技术背景和目标来灵活组合。建议新手优先尝试 Create Vue App + VS Code + Git,这套组合既简单又强大,既能满足基础需求,也为后续成长预留空间。随着技能提升,再逐步引入 Vue CLI 或 Vite 进行深度定制。
记住:工具只是手段,真正的核心在于持续实践和不断反思。只有当你真正动手做项目、遇到问题并解决它们时,才算真正掌握了 Vue 开发的核心能力。

